THE TAUPO RAILWAY.
It is, of course, a'breach of privilege to discuss a matteir. wliiidh is before a Steleet Comimititee , of • the House. Nevertheless, it : may be. pointed ou,t that the question of the Taupo railway is of national importance, and it is« the duty, of every man, or body, of men, who feel themselves interested in it, rto tender ©videmoe before the Select Committee. The chief point at issue' is as to whether tfhe State is warranted in handing over to private individuals ooncessionis x which belong to ixhle community at large. The decision of the Committee upon this point will be awaiited witih some initerest. ...
